Leverkusen's Dominance or Bielefeld's Upset? Deconstructing the Stats Zone's Bayer-Arminia Preview The Bundesliga's clash between Bayer Leverkusen and Arminia Bielefeld, routinely dissected by football analytics sites like The Stats Zone, presents a fascinating case study in predictive modeling.

Leverkusen, historically a powerhouse, often boasts superior statistics.

Arminia, a frequent relegation battler, typically lags behind in key performance indicators.

Yet, football's inherent unpredictability renders even the most sophisticated statistical analyses fallible.

While The Stats Zone's predictive analyses of Bayer Leverkusen vs.

Arminia Bielefeld leverage quantifiable data offering valuable insight, their limitations stem from the inability to fully encapsulate the intangible factors individual player form, team cohesion, and the unpredictable nature of match-day events that significantly influence the outcome.

The Stats Zone, and similar platforms, commonly utilize Expected Goals (xG), possession percentages, pass completion rates, and tackles won to forecast match results.

For a Leverkusen-Bielefeld game, a typical analysis might highlight Leverkusen's superior xG average, higher possession dominance, and a stronger defensive record.

These statistics paint a picture favoring a Leverkusen victory.

However, a single exceptional Bielefeld performance, perhaps fueled by a tactical masterstroke or individual brilliance, can easily invalidate such predictions.

Consider, for instance, the famous underdog victories in major tournaments – these defy statistical probability but nonetheless occur due to unpredictable in-game dynamics.

While statistical analysis provides a valuable framework, the human element remains crucial.

A critical perspective would incorporate the current injury reports, the team's morale (impacted by recent wins or losses), and managerial tactics.

For example, a sudden change in Bielefeld's formation, capitalizing on a Leverkusen defensive weakness exposed by their recent match data, could significantly alter the match's trajectory.

Similarly, the mental strength and resilience of each team, factors not easily quantifiable, could be just as influential, if not more so, than the cold hard numbers.
